Responsibilities
- Support onboarding and training of new team members
- Maintain a high-energy, high-commitment store culture
- Model service behaviors and standards consistently
- Provide in-the-moment coaching and feedback to team members
- Prioritize and delegate tasks during shifts to ensure execution
- Serve as a go-to resource for basic operational questions
- Escalate operational risks and gaps to leadership quickly
- Lead recovery, replenishment, and fixture resets during shifts
- Ensure merchandising standards are maintained throughout the day
- Guide teammates on visual standards and product placement
- Support visual transitions and floor sets
- Lead the floor to ensure service coverage and prioritize guests
- Reinforce the Party service model and behaviors
- Handle escalated customer concerns with confidence and professionalism
- Monitor service execution and adjust staffing or focus as needed
- Drive sales during assigned shifts through guest focus and urgency
- Coach team members to maximize guest opportunities
- Support execution of promotions, hot markets, and events
Qualifications
- Must be at least 18 years of age
- 1-2 years of retail experience
- Availability to work 10 to 20 hours per week including daytime, nights, weekends, holidays, and featured local sports events
Physical Requirements
- Must be able to stand and walk for extended periods of time
- Ability to lift up to 50 pounds
- Ability to bend, reach, and climb ladders
